HomeMy WebLinkAboutTR-02/03/1969 MPIETING OF FEBRUARY 3, 1969
The ,Southold Town Trustees met at the Town Clerk's Office, Main Road,
Southold, on February 3, 1969 at 7 :30 P.M. with the. following present:
Alvah B. Goldsmith, Frank Dawson, George Simpson, Douglas Robertson
and Marion Regent, Secretary. Absent: John F. McNulty.
Mr. Richard Lark, Attorney for William and Regina Victoria, appeared
before the Board to request an extension of the completion date as
contained in the agreement dated December. 2, 1968, for the removal of
land from town waters. Since the Trustees realize that the dredging
cannot .be done in frozen ground, they agreed to extend this completion
date to not later than April 15, 1969. The project must be completed
on or before that date and Mr. and Mrs. Victoria were notified by letter
of this extensIion and the fact that no further extensions of time beyond
April 16, 1966 will be granted.
Application of John Simeoni, Jockey Creek Drive, Southold, N.Y. to
place a floz�;.ng dock in Jockey Creek was returned to him for further
information.
A questionnaire for the Conservation. Advisory Council Workshop was ,
returned withl,a letter stating that Southold- Town does not have a
Council'Gaat the present time and asking that they be notified of t -e
date of the next meeting so that the Trustees may be represented.
Application of! Ann G. Baydala for a stake in Goose Creek was returned
with the explanation that a map has been designed for stakes in the
Goose Bay Civic Association designating areas by mumbers for boats
and asking that she be more specific as to the area where she would
like her stakd placed, giving names of owners of upland property so
that a number I may be assigned to her.
Mr. Harold Schwerdt, President of the Goose Bay Civic Association is
requested to attend the meeting of the Town Trustees in March to help
ascertain how to designate permits for boats in the Goose Bay Area.
